Implementation of measures related to railway access for the disabled

Federal Office of Transport

Key facts

The mandate to implement railway access for the disabled in accordance with the Disability Discrimination Act (DDA) has been in place since 1 January 2004. This sets an implementation deadline of end-2023. Implementation in Switzerland is the responsibility of the infrastructure operators, of which there are around 35. The focus to date has been on full structural renovations of railway stations. The stations renovated in line with the law offer quality gains to all travellers.
